Where is the Essender family from?

You can see how Essender families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Essender family name was found in the USA between 1840 and 1920. The most Essender families were found in USA in 1880. In 1840 there was 1 Essender family living in Maryland. This was 100% of all the recorded Essender's in USA. Maryland had the highest population of Essender families in 1840.

What is the average Essender lifespan?

Average Essender life expectancy in 1968 was 74 years. This was higher than the general public life expectancy which was 71.
